Matson, Inc.
A Honolulu-based ocean shipping and logistics company that carries cargo between the U.S. West Coast and Hawaii, Alaska, and Guam, moving everything from groceries to cars and construction supplies. It began in 1882 when Swedish-born sea captain William Matson sailed his three-masted schooner, the Emma Claudina, into Hilo Bay to haul plantation supplies to Hawaii and return with sugar. The ship was named after the daughter of sugar tycoon Claus Spreckels, whose family Matson had captained a yacht for — a connection that launched one of the Pacific's oldest shipping lines.
